error building uclibc 0.9.30 with kernel 2.6.28.1

Peter Korsgaard jacmet at sunsite.dk
Sat Jan 31 16:37:55 UTC 2009


>>>>> "Rob" == Rob Landley <rob at landley.net> writes:

Hi,

 >> To save you (and anyone else) some grief - those kernel headers
 >> needs to be "sanitized" kernel headers for your target kernel
 >> version.  That is - they have certain symbols stripped
 >> out. Building uClibc with standard kernel headers is not supported
 >> (and I have never got that to work either).  If you are building
 >> with Buildroot, it can fetch sanitized headers for you
 >> automatically (snapshot after Jan 19. is updated with 2.6.28).

 Rob> Or you could just grab any Linux kernel tarball for the past ~3
 Rob> years and go "make headers_install ARCH=sh4
 Rob> INSTALL_HDR_PATH=/blah/blah/blah"

Which is what BR does.

-- 
Bye, Peter Korsgaard


More information about the uClibc mailing list